Louisiana and Texas arrest three more in ongoing manhunt for jailbreak inmates, two left
Troopers with Louisiana State Police escort Orleans Parish Prison escapee Lenton Vanburen to a waiting vehicle (Image credits: AP)

Three more inmates who escaped from a New Orleans jail earlier this month were re-arrested on Monday in separate states, more than a week after their bold escape.Louisiana State Police announced on X that one of the men was arrested in Baton Rouge, while the other two were captured in Walker County, Texas. Two inmates are still on the run, and police have not released further details about Monday’s arrests, reported AP.On May 16, the inmates managed to yank open a faulty cell door, squeeze through a hole behind a toilet, scale a barbed-wire fence, and disappear into the night. Their absence wasn’t noticed until the next morning during a routine headcount. Graffiti left behind mocked the jail’s security failures with the message “To Easy LoL,” scrawled on the wall with an arrow pointing to the escape route.The most recently recaptured inmates have been identified as Lenton Vanburen, Leo Tate, and Jermaine Donald. Previously, Dkenan Dennis, Corey Boyd, Gary C. Price, Kendell Myles, and Robert Moody had already been taken back into custody.Most of the escapees were being held on serious charges, including murder, and were awaiting trial or sentencing.Following the escape, a jail maintenance worker was arrested after allegedly turning off the water supply to the toilet, a move investigators say facilitated the jailbreak. The worker told authorities he had been threatened by one of the inmates.Additionally, four others have been arrested for allegedly aiding the escapees while they were on the run.
